Sorry

Album: Chinese Democracy (2008)
Play Video

Songfacts®:

  • Axl Rose wrote this with his album bandmates Pete Scaturro, Bryan Mantia and Buckethead (Brian Patrick Carroll). The song is not about former band members, but several instances in Axl's life.
  • Former Skid Row lead singer Sebastian Bach provides melody lines throughout the song.
  • You can hear some Patience-esque whistling at 3:56 into the song. >>
